How to fill out a cargo coverage application:

01
Start by gathering all the necessary information. This includes your personal details, such as your name, contact information, and any relevant identification numbers. You will also need information about your business, such as the name, address, and type of cargo you transport.
02
Next, carefully read through the application form. Pay attention to any specific questions or requirements they have outlined. It's important to understand what information they are requesting from you.
03
Begin by filling out the basic information section. This typically includes your name, address, phone number, and email address. Provide accurate information to ensure smooth communication with the insurance provider.
04
Indicate the type of cargo you transport and the industry you operate in. This helps the insurance company assess the risk associated with your business and determine the appropriate coverage for your needs.
05
Provide details about your transportation vehicles. This may include the make, model, year, and vehicle identification numbers (VIN) of each vehicle you use for transporting cargo. Additionally, you may be required to provide information on the maintenance, safety features, and security measures you have in place.
06
Specify the coverage limits you are seeking. This involves determining the maximum amount you want the insurance policy to cover in the event of a loss or damage to your cargo. Take into consideration the value of the cargo you transport and any legal or contractual requirements you need to meet.
07
Answer any additional questions or sections on the application form. Some insurance providers may ask for specific details related to your cargo, such as the nature of the goods, their storage conditions, and any previous claims you have made.
08
Review the completed application form thoroughly. Ensure all the information provided is accurate and up-to-date. Making mistakes or providing incorrect information may lead to complications during the underwriting process or at the time of filing a claim. If needed, make any necessary corrections before submitting the application.
09
Finally, submit the cargo coverage application to the insurance provider. Follow any instructions they have provided regarding submission methods, such as mailing, faxing, or online submission. It's advisable to keep a copy of the completed application for your records.

Who needs a cargo coverage application:

01
Businesses involved in the transportation of goods, whether by land, air, or sea, can benefit from a cargo coverage application. This includes trucking companies, shipping companies, freight forwarders, and logistics providers.
02
Independent truck drivers or owner-operators who transport cargo for themselves or on behalf of other businesses may also require a cargo coverage application. Protecting their cargo ensures financial security in case of damage, loss, or theft during transit.
03
Cargo coverage is particularly important for businesses dealing with high-value goods or hazardous materials. Examples include pharmaceutical companies shipping medications, jewelers, chemical manufacturers, or companies transporting flammable or explosive materials.
04
Startups or small businesses entering the cargo transportation industry should consider obtaining cargo coverage to mitigate potential risks and liabilities associated with transporting goods.
05
It's important to note that cargo insurance requirements may vary depending on the country, state, or industry regulations. Therefore, it is crucial for businesses engaged in cargo transportation to review local laws and consult with insurance professionals to determine their specific needs.
